Aside from having tags to trigger certain automations, you can also use tags to filter in automations. This works the same as any other filtering options in automations:
- In an automation, click the Plus icon to add a new step.
- In the pop-up that opens, click on Filter to set the criteria for your automation from that point onwards.
- Now set the filter up as you wish:
- Object: select the object for this filter. In this case it's Account.
- Field: this is the place to filter on the tag. These fields belong to the object chosen above.
- Operator: choose if the filter needs to include one of the tags, not one of the tags or if the operator doesn't need to be set.
- Value: find the overview of your tags and select one or more.
- If needed, use the And/or options to further define your filter. Ready? Click on Confirm.
- The filter based on a tag is now included in the automation.
